The legendary Soviet Amphibian Man will be adopted by the Russian GlavKino Company for the Chinese audience.
According to its CEO, Vladislav Melnikov, the popular fantasy story will be set in China and performed by Chinese actors mostly.
The composer Andrei Petrov's soundtrack music from the original version will be used in the remake. Lyrics of the song about the "sea devil" will be translated into Chinese.
The Amphibian Man based on the same-name novel by Alexander Belyaev appeared on Soviet screens in 1961. A year later, the film became a box-office hit of the Soviet distribution - it was watched by 65 million people.
